Playstation 4 Eject Button Keeps Beeping. some users claimed that the eject button sensor was causing the ps4 to beep, and the sensor could occasionally be loosened. as the ps4 also ejected discs when it was turned off (it would beep and then turn on and eject the disc), my research led me to believe that it was the little. I encountered that problem with the slim and 1st gen ps4 consoles. Both had a faulty eject button. To fix your ps4, first restart the console, update the software, and. It’s your ps4’s bottom rubber pad. thankfully, there are multiple ways to troubleshoot these problems. the easier fix is to partially separate the rubber foot below the eject button from the ps4 and insert an insulating piece of paper. some users report that the ps4 beeping problem is the eject button sensor, and sometimes the eject button sensor can be loosened. If you have noticed your ps4 beeping while playing and randomly ejecting discs, this might be the fix you need.
